What should you keep in mind when purchasing hardwood flooring?

Selecting hardwood flooring involves several important decisions. Each choice affects the overall appearance, performance, and longevity of your floors. Understanding these factors will help you make a confident and informed decision.

Solid or engineered wood flooring

Solid hardwood is made from a single piece of natural wood. It offers excellent durability and can be sanded and refinished multiple times over its lifespan. This makes it a strong option for homeowners who want a long-term flooring solution.

Engineered hardwood flooring is constructed with a real wood surface layered over a stable core. This design makes it more resistant to moisture and temperature changes. It is a practical choice for areas where humidity levels may fluctuate, which is important in homes throughout South Carolina.

If your priority is long-term refinishing potential, solid wood flooring is a great choice. If you need added stability and flexibility, engineered wood flooring may be the better option.

Prefinished or unfinished hardwood floors

Prefinished hardwood is completed at the factory before installation. The finish is applied under controlled conditions, which results in a consistent and durable surface. Installation is typically faster, and there is less disruption in your home.

Unfinished hardwood is installed first and then sanded and finished on-site. This process allows for a fully customized look. You can select the exact stain color and finish level to match your design preferences. While it requires more time, it provides greater flexibility.

If you prefer convenience and speed, prefinished hardwood flooring is a smart option. If you want complete control over the final look, unfinished wood flooring offers more customization.

Hardwood species

The type of wood you choose plays a significant role in both appearance and performance. Different species vary in hardness, grain pattern, and color.


Common hardwood species include:

  • Oak is a classic and highly durable option with a distinct grain pattern
  • Maple provides a smoother, more contemporary appearance
  • Hickory offers a bold, rustic look and exceptional strength
  • Walnut features rich, darker tones and a refined aesthetic

Each species brings a unique character to your space. Your choice should reflect your design style as well as your household’s level of activity.


Width and thickness

Plank size influences the overall look of your flooring. Wider planks tend to create a more open and modern feel, while narrower planks provide a more traditional appearance.

Thicker planks generally offer greater durability and can be refinished more times over their lifespan. This can be an important factor if you are planning for long-term use.

The right combination of width and thickness will depend on your space, your design preferences, and your long-term goals.

Color and shade

Color selection is one of the most noticeable aspects of your flooring. It should complement your cabinetry, wall color, and overall interior design.

  • Light tones help make rooms feel brighter and more spacious
  • Medium tones provide balance and versatility across different styles
  • Dark tones add depth and create a more dramatic, elegant look

It is also important to consider maintenance. Lighter floors tend to hide dust and minor imperfections more easily, while darker floors can highlight contrast and detail.

What are the benefits of hardwood floors?

Hardwood flooring offers a wide range of benefits that make it a valuable investment for homeowners. It combines aesthetic appeal with practical performance.

  • Long-lasting durability: Hardwood floors are built to withstand daily use. With proper care, they can last for decades. Many homeowners choose to refinish their floors instead of replacing them, which extends their lifespan significantly.
  • Increased home value: Homes with hardwood flooring are often more appealing to buyers. This type of flooring can increase resale value and make your property more attractive on the market.
  • Timeless design: Hardwood flooring maintains its appeal across changing design trends. Its natural look works well with both modern and traditional interiors, making it a versatile choice.
  • Easy cleaning: Wood floors are easier to maintain than many other flooring types. They do not trap dust, allergens, or pet hair. Regular sweeping and occasional mopping are usually enough to keep them clean.
  • Versatility throughout the home: Hardwood floors can be installed in many areas of the home, including living rooms, bedrooms, and hallways. When installed correctly, engineered wood floors can also work in kitchens, creating a consistent and cohesive look.

How do you care for and maintain hardwood floors?

Proper maintenance is essential for preserving the beauty and performance of hardwood flooring. Fortunately, the care routine is straightforward.

Daily and weekly care

  • Sweep or vacuum regularly to remove dirt and debris
  • Use a microfiber mop for routine cleaning
  • Avoid harsh chemicals that can damage the finish

Preventing damage

  • Place mats at entryways to reduce dirt and moisture
  • Use felt pads under furniture to prevent scratches
  • Keep pet nails trimmed to minimize wear

Managing moisture

Moisture can damage hardwood flooring if it is not controlled. Spills should be cleaned up promptly, and excessive water should never be used during cleaning. Maintaining consistent indoor humidity levels can also help prevent expansion and contraction.


Refinishing when needed

Over time, wood floors may begin to show signs of wear. Refinishing can restore their original appearance without requiring a full replacement. This process extends the life of your flooring and keeps it looking its best.
